Screen Size | 39 inches |
---|---|
Display Type | LED |
HDMI Ports | 3 |
USB Ports | 1 |
Audio Output | 10W x 2 |
Refresh Rate | 60 Hz |
Built-in Wi-Fi | No |
Smart TV | No |
VESA Mount Compatible | Yes |
Resolution | 1366 x 768 |
